Q: What skills or qualities help someone succeed as a Home Health Aide?
A: To succeed as a Home Health Aide, key technical skills include providing basic care such as bathing, dressing, and administering medications, as well as understanding medical conditions and treatments. Essential soft skills include empathy, effective communication, and the ability to build trust with patients and their families, which enables the Aide to provide personalized care and support. By combining these technical and interpersonal skills, Home Health Aides can deliver high-quality care and build strong relationships with their patients, ultimately supporting their overall well-being and contributing to a successful career in the field.
Q: What is the career path for a Home Health Aide?
A: A Home Health Aide's typical career progression involves starting as an entry-level aide, providing direct patient care and support, then advancing to mid-level roles such as a Home Health Assistant or Care Coordinator, where they oversee patient care plans and coordinate with healthcare teams. As they gain experience, they can move into senior roles like a Clinical Care Manager or Home Health Director, where they lead teams and develop policies to improve patient outcomes. Throughout their career, Home Health Aides can develop skills in areas like patient assessment, medication management, and care coordination, which can lead to opportunities in nursing, social work, or healthcare administration.
